Abstract

In this research we examine how omnipresence of cell phone towers has impacted human and wildlife. We begin with discussing how these cell phone towers release Radiofrequency (RF) waves, followed by highlighting dangers of these waves to humans and wildlife. We examine how RF waves has potentially played a huge role in causing cancer and other harmful diseases to humans and putting many kinds of animal species on the brink of extinction. Furthermore, we discuss the latest 5G technology innovation – how it resulted in the creation of more cell phone towers and portray the issues created by it. The research concludes with ethical arguments on attitude of cell phone towers companies, who are apparently focusing more on revenue earning than accepting the fact that cell towers are bringing serious medical problems to people, and affecting many wildlife negatively.
